In today's episode of the Second in Command podcast, Cameron is joined by Max Hansen, CEO for Y Scouts, a purpose-based executive search firm. The discussion centers on the unique approach and philosophy of a retained executive search firm, exploring how their process differs from traditional contingent search models.
You'll discover a distinctive approach that incorporates aligning leadership with organizational culture, emphasizing purpose and values as key drivers in recruitment. Cameron and Max detail a covert discovery process that prioritizes building genuine connections with candidates before revealing company names or roles, fostering trust and deeper insights into alignment and fit.
You'll also gain insights into the client-recruiter relationship and the challenges companies face when managing their own hiring processes in conjunction with outside search firms. Advice centers on ensuring collaboration through clear communication, transparent processes, and structured planning—emphasizing that over-interviewing without strategy can lead to inefficiencies.
This conversation shows that successful recruitment relies on balance: combining established interviewing methods with strategic executive search insights while maintaining candidate engagement and experience throughout the hiring journey.
